﻿html {
	overflow: auto;
}
body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, code, form, fieldset, legend, input, textarea, p, blockquote, th, td, img { 
	margin: 0;
	padding: 0;
	overflow: hidden;
}
body {  background:url(jb.jpg) repeat-x ;
	font: 12px "宋体", Tahoma, Helvetica, Arial, "\5b8b\4f53", sans-serif;
}
img {
	border: none;
	display: inline;
	display: block;
}
em, strong {
	font-style: normal;
	font-weight: normal;
}
li {
	list-style: none;
}
/*合并边线,边线空间至零.*/
table {
	border-collapse: collapse;
	border-spacing: 0;
}
q:before, q:after {
	content: '';
}/* 消除q前后的内容 */
button, input, select, textarea {
	font-size: 100%;
}/* 使得表单元素在 ie 下能继承字体大小 */
input, button, textarea, select, optgroup, option {
	font-family: inherit;
	font-size: inherit;
	font-style: inherit;
	font-weight: inherit;
}
address, cite, dfn, em, var {
	font-style: normal;
} /* 将斜体扶正 */
/*to enable resizing for IE*/
 /*在ie下重定义*/
input, textarea, select {
 *font-size:100%;
}
/*because legend doesn’t inherit in IE */
 /*IE下legend不继承 */
legend {
	color: #000;
}
/* link */
a {
	color: #000000;
	text-decoration: none;
}
a:hover {
	color: #004276;
	text-decoration: none;
}
/*html部分*/



.div_1060 {
	width: 1040px;
	overflow: hidden;
	padding: 0px 10px 0px 10px;
	margin: 0 auto;
}


/*头部*/
.nav {
	overflow:hidden;
}
.nav li {
	padding:45px 15px;
	float:left;
	margin-left:-5px;
	text-align:center;
	height:40px;
	background:url(cd_gx.jpg) no-repeat  0 60px;
	overflow:hidden;
	_display:inline-block;
	display:inline;
}
/*.nav .nav_1 li {
	padding:0 6px 0 7px;
}*/
.nav a {
	font-size:14px;
	line-height:40px;
	font-family:"宋体";
}
.nav a:link, .nav a:visited, .nav a:active {
	color:#fff;
}
.nav a:hover {
	color:#fcfbcf;
}
.sj {
	float:left;
	padding:45px 10px;
	padding-left:60px;
	line-height:40px;
	color:#fff;
	font-size:14px;
	line-height:40px;
	font-family:"宋体";
}
.left_bz {
	float: left;
	width: 246px;
	height:94px;
	padding-top:35px;
}
.rq {
	float: right;
	width: 710px;
	height:129px;
	background:url(jb2.jpg) right no-repeat;
}

/*头部结束*/




.kg {
	width: 100%;
	clear: both;
	height: 15px;
}
.kg_1 {
	width: 100%;
	clear: both;
	height: 10px;
}
.kg_2 {
	width: 100%;
	clear: both;
	height: 20px;
}
.kg_3 {
	width: 100%;
	clear: both;
	height: 5px;
}
.left_ac {
	width: 1040px;
	overflow:hidden;
}
.jianju {
	clear:both;
	padding-top:10px;
	border:0;
	margin:0;
}



/*子页样式*/
.center_a {
	width:740px;
	float:left;
	border:1px solid #ccc;
}
.nr_div {
	width:100%;
	margin:0 auto;
}
.nr_bt {
	font-size:28px;
	text-align:center;
	line-height:120px;
}



.center_1a {
	width:740px;
	color: #cc0000;
	font-size:14px;
	line-height:40px;
	border-top:1px solid #eee;
	border-bottom:1px dashed #cc0000;
	padding-top:10px;
	padding-bottom:10px;
}
.center_1a dl {
	width:738px;
	line-height:40px;
}
.center_1a dl dt {
	width: 300px;
    float:left;
	padding-left:10px;
}
.center_1a dl dt a {
	width: 300px;
	color: #666;
}
.center_1a dl dt a:hover {
	color: #cc0000;
}
.center_1a dl dd {
	width: 250px;
	 float:right;
	color: #cc0000;
}
.center_1a dl dd a {
	color: #666;
}
.center_1a dl dd a:hover {
	color: #cc0000;
}

.center_1d {
	font-size:16px;
	text-align:center;
	line-height:80px;
}
.center_1d a {
	color: #666;
}
.center_1d a:hover {
	color: #cc0000;
}


.nr_photo {
	text-align:center;
}
.nr_photo img {
	margin:0 auto;
}
.nr_photo p {
	font-size:14px;
	text-align:center;
	line-height:40px;
	color:#444;
}
.nr_wz {
	padding:15px 25px;
}
.nr_wz img {
	margin:0 auto;
}
.nr_wz p {
	text-indent:28px;
	font-size:14px;
	line-height:22px;
	color:#444;
}
.dqwz {
	margin:0 auto;
	text-indent:10px;
	line-height:28px;
	background:#e57f7f;
	font-size:14px;
	color:#fff;
}
.dqwz a {
	font-size:14px;
	line-height:28px;
}
.dqwz a:link, .dqwz a:visited, .dqwz a:active {
	color:#fff;
}
.dqwz a:hover {
	color:#cc0000;
}



.lb_div {
	width:95%;
	margin:0 auto;
	padding:4px 0;
}
.lb_div a {
	font-size:14px;
	line-height:30px;
}
.lb_div a:link, .lb_div a:visited, .lb_div a:active {
	color:#333;
}
.lb_div a:hover {
	color:#c00;
}
.lb_div ul {
	padding:5px 0;
}
.lb_div li {
	/*background:url(wd_ico.gif) left center no-repeat;*/
	position:relative;
}
.lb_div li em {
	position:absolute;
	right:0;
	font-size:12px;
	line-height:30px;
	color:#666;
}

.yc_right {
	width:280px;
	float:right;
}
.yc_right_div {
	width:278px;
	margin:0 auto;
	border:1px solid #ccc;
}
.yc_right_bt {
	background:#eee;
	line-height:28px;
	text-indent:20px;
}
.yc_right_bt a {
	font-size:16px;
	font-weight:bold;
}
.yc_right_bt a:link, .yc_right_bt a:visited, .yc_right_bt a:active {
	color:#c00;
}
.yc_right_bt a:hover {
	color:#000;
}
.yc_right_lb {
	width:250px;
	margin:0 auto;
	padding:10px 0;
}
.yc_right_lb li { background:url(lb_ico.gif) left center no-repeat;
	padding-left:12px;
}
.yc_right_lb a {
	font-size:14px;
	line-height:30px;
}
.yc_right_lb a:link, .yc_right_lb a:visited, .yc_right_lb a:active {
	color:#333;
}
.yc_right_lb a:hover {
	color:#c00;
}
.yc_yx {
	width:260px;
	margin:0 auto;
	padding-top:10px;
}
.yc_yx li {
	text-align:center;
	width:130px;
	float:left;
}
.yc_yx img {
	width:120px;
	height:90px;
	border:1px solid #ccc;
	padding:1px;
}
.yc_yx a {
	font-size:12px;
	line-height:22px;
}
.yc_yx a:link, .yc_yx a:visited, .yc_yx a:active {
	color:#333;
}
.yc_yx a:hover {
	color:#c00;
}







/*列表单*/
.lbd {
	font-family: "宋体";
	letter-spacing:2px;
	width: 1040px;
	margin: 0 auto;
	overflow: hidden;
}
.lbd a {
	font-size: 14px;
	color: #555555;
}

.lb01 {
	overflow: hidden;
	padding: 0px 0px 0px 5px;
	float: left;
	width: 135px;
	border-right: 1px solid #ccc;
}
.lb01 ul li {
	clear: both;
	padding: 3px 0;
}
.lb01 a {
	margin: 0 6px;
}
.lb01  a:hover {
	color: #cc0000;
}

.lb02 {
	overflow: hidden;
	padding: 0px 0px 0px 15px;
	float: left;
	width: 90px;
	border-right: 1px solid #ccc;
}
.lb02 ul li {
	clear: both;
	padding: 3px 0;
}
.lb02 a {
	margin: 0 6px;
}
.lb02  a:hover {
	color: #cc0000;
}
.lb03 {
	overflow: hidden;
	padding: 0px 0px 0px 12px;
	float: left;
	width: 100px;
	border-right: 1px solid #ccc;
}
.lb03 ul li {
	clear: both;
	padding: 3px 0;
}
.lb03 a {
	margin: 0 6px;
}
.lb03  a:hover {
	color: #cc0000;
}
.lb04 {
	overflow: hidden;
	padding: 0 15px;
	float: left;
	width: 110px;
}
.lb04 ul li {
	clear: both;
	padding: 3px 0;
}
.lb04 a {
	margin: 0 6px;
}
.lb04  a:hover {
	color: #cc0000;
}

/*列表单结束*/






/*专题底子*/

.left_ak {
	width: 100%;
	height:198px;
	background:url(jb_2.jpg) repeat-x;
}

.ztd_1 {
	float: left;
	width: 400px;
	overflow:hidden;
	padding-left:100px;
	padding-top:35px;
}
.ztd_1 dl {
	float: left;
	padding-top:5px;
	width:400px;
	line-height: 24px;
	font-family: "宋体"; 
}
.ztd_1 dl dt {
	text-align:center;
}


.ztd_1 dl dt a {
	width: 242px;
	font-size:14px;
	line-height:30px;
	color: #fff;
}
.ztd_1 dl dt a:hover {
	color:#fcfbcf;
}

.ztd_2 {
	float:right;
	width: 460px;
	overflow:hidden;
	padding-top:15px;
}
.ztd_2 dl {
	float: left;
	padding-top:5px;
	width:140px;
	line-height: 24px;
	font-family: "宋体";
}
.ztd_2 dl dt img {
	margin: 0 auto;
	padding-bottom:10px;
}
.ztd_2 dl p {
	text-align:center;
	width: 140px;
	font-size:12px;
	line-height:20px;
	color: #fff;
}
/*结束*/

